Why Turkey Is Attractive for Master’s Scholarships

Turkey follows the Bologna Process, meaning its graduate programs are structured and internationally compatible. Most master’s programs last 2 years and include either thesis-based or non-thesis tracks.

Private universities often provide merit-based tuition discounts depending on academic performance. In addition, national scholarship programs offer broader financial support for qualified international students.

Scholarships in Turkey

• 70+ foundation universities offer graduate programs

• 2 years standard master’s program duration

• 50%–100% tuition discounts commonly available at private universities

• 5,000+ fully funded government scholarship placements annually

• Thousands of international students receive partial funding each year

Types of Master’s Scholarships Available

• Government-funded full scholarships

• University-based merit scholarships

• Academic excellence discounts

• Research assistant positions

• Country-specific funding programs

Each scholarship has its own eligibility criteria and application timeline.
